We have a fantastic new vacancy for A Duty Manager to join our team at the Courtyard by Marriott Glasgow SEC.

Reporting to the Hotel Manager, the Duty Manager will oversee the running of key functions in the hotel, as well as supporting the Hotel Manager and Department Managers, in their roles.

Responsibilities
  • You are a real ambassador for the hotel and you support various departments during busy moments;
  • You work proactively and try to handle various matters as well as possible;
  • Among other things, you will be dealing with complaint handling or solving various problems;
  • Especially where guest satisfaction is of paramount importance;
  • Ensure quality and standards are met consistently.
  • Quality control of the rooms and suites;
  • Have full knowledge of the hotel and all departments
  • Recognising VIP guests on a daily basis and alerting the rest of the team;
  • Responding to online guest feedback;
  • Analyse guest feedback, determine points for improvement and implement accordingly;
  • Supervising the general well-being of the hotel, hotel guests and employees;
  • Guaranteeing safety through security rounds through the hotel;
  • Supporting the Hotel Manager in their daily activities;
  • Representing the management team in their absence;
  • Organise and attend Management Meetings.

About Hotel Co 51

Hotel Co. 51 is a fast-growing, European hotel operator of Moxy Hotels, Courtyard By Marriott, Residence Inn, and AC Hotels by Marriott. Founded in Amsterdam in 2020 to support development and operations for the new hotel openings, it is currently operating 35+ properties in 8 countries (The Netherlands, France, UK, Belgium, Germany, Italy, Denmark and Poland) and expanding its reach with new properties in key markets. The company´s pipeline includes hotels in European strategic cities and airports. To learn more about Hotel Co 51, visit hotelco51.com.
